@rigbymauser - before it goes to Africa, it needs a couple tweaks. The trigger is quite heavy--probably over 10lbs--and the striker spring a bit weak to reliably ignite primers. I also want to have different heights front sight made so I can alternate between 500 BPE loads and 500 NE. It's certainly a beautiful monster, though!
 
I am a "500" guy. I like the .500BPE as I see them as the workhorse caliber of the victorian sportsman. I know the .577BPEs too but they were often build heavier. A .500BPE can be carried all day.
